STATE v. FERRIER

No. 15-94-13.

105 Ohio App.3d 124 (1995)

The STATE of Ohio, Appellee, v. FERRIER, Appellant.

Court of Appeals of Ohio, Third District, Van Wert County.

Decided July 10, 1995.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Michael Kirkendall, City Law Director, for appellee.

Johnson Law Office and Scott R. Gordon, for appellant.


SHAW, Judge.

Defendant-appellant, Ronald Ferrier, appeals from the judgment of the Van Wert County Municipal Court finding him guilty of speeding, in violation of R.C. 4511.21.

Defendant asserts the following two assignments of error:
